#f263c6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f263c6 is composed of 94.9% red, 38.8%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.1% magenta, 18.2%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 318.5 degrees, a saturation of 84.6% and a lightness of 66.9%. #f263c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c6ff with #e5008d.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

Shades and Tints of #f263c6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070105 is the darkest color, while #fef4f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#f263c6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b1a4ad is the less saturated color, while #ff56cb is the most saturated one.
